Panaji, April 27, 2026:
The Panaji Police Station has issued a formal notice under Section 35(3) of the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ita (BNSS) to Swapnesh Sherlekar, a resident of Mulgao, Bicholim, directing him to appear for questioning in connection with an ongoing investigation.
As per the notice (No. PI/PAN/PPS/4177/26), Sherlekar has been summoned to appear before the Investigating Officer at Panaji Police Station on April 28, 2026, at 4:00 PM.
The notice relates to a case registered under multiple sections of the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ita (BNS), 2023, including Sections 189, 189(2), 191(2), 132, 126(2), read with Section 190, indicating that the police are probing serious allegations.
Directions Issued in Notice:
Cooperate fully with the investigation
Do not commit any offence
Do not tamper with evidence or influence witnesses
Appear before police/court as directed
Disclose facts truthfully and submit relevant documents
Assist in the investigation and apprehension of any accomplices
The notice clearly warns that failure to comply or appear before the police may result in arrest under applicable legal provisions.
The notice has been issued by PSI Deepesh D. Shetkar of Panaji Police Station.
